Transaction 80fd955922d5ea29d2312a48ee56ecd8ec8d25534cb32436e7d49a4dba20d641
1 Input
1 Output
-
80fd955922d5ea29d2312a48ee56ecd8ec8d25534cb32436e7d49a4dba20d641:0
- value
- 289445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d770eb88d2e414a878aebf9193e5cd1301a4a43c OP_EQUAL
- address
- 3MLAUcMXdWMyjymaVbXzLMTXsSVqkbHoPS